เวอร์ชันใหม่ของ Firefox 93 ได้เปิดตัวแล้ว พร้อมกับการอัปเดตสำหรับเวอร์ชันที่มีระยะเวลาการสนับสนุนนาน: 78.15.0 และ 91.2.0
จากนวัตกรรมหลักที่โดดเด่นในเบราว์เซอร์เวอร์ชันใหม่นี้ เราสามารถหาได้ เปิดใช้งานความเข้ากันได้ โดยค่าเริ่มต้นสำหรับ รูปแบบภาพ AVIF (รูปแบบภาพ AV1) ซึ่งใช้เทคโนโลยีการบีบอัดภายในเฟรมจากรูปแบบการเข้ารหัสวิดีโอ AV1
รองรับพื้นที่สีที่มีขอบเขตสีที่สมบูรณ์และจำกัด เช่นเดียวกับการดำเนินการแปลง (หมุนและสะท้อน)
การเปลี่ยนแปลงอีกอย่างที่โดดเด่นในเวอร์ชันใหม่นี้คือ ถูกย้ายไปยังหมวดหมู่เอ็นจิน WebRender บังคับแล้ว ซึ่งเขียนด้วยภาษา Rust และช่วยให้ได้ความเร็วในการเรนเดอร์ที่เพิ่มขึ้นอย่างมากและลดภาระงานของ CPU อันเนื่องมาจากการถ่ายโอนการดำเนินการเรนเดอร์เนื้อหาหน้าไปยังด้านข้างของ GPU ซึ่งดำเนินการผ่าน shaders ทำงานบน GPU
ยังเน้นย้ำว่าในเวอร์ชั่นใหม่นี้ เพิ่มเลเยอร์ที่แก้ปัญหากับคลิปบอร์ดในสภาพแวดล้อมตามโปรโตคอล Wayland. นอกจากนี้ยังรวมถึงการเปลี่ยนแปลงเพื่อขจัดการสั่นไหวเมื่อย้ายหน้าต่างไปที่ขอบของหน้าจอเมื่อใช้ Wayland ในการตั้งค่าหลายจอภาพ
โปรแกรมดู PDF แบบบูรณาการใช้ความสามารถในการเปิดเอกสารด้วยแบบฟอร์ม XFA เชิงโต้ตอบ ซึ่งโดยทั่วไปจะใช้ในรูปแบบอิเล็กทรอนิกส์จากธนาคารและหน่วยงานรัฐบาลต่างๆ
ด้วย ป้องกันการดาวน์โหลดไฟล์ที่ส่งผ่าน HTTP โดยไม่ได้เปิดใช้งานการเข้ารหัส แต่เริ่มจากหน้าที่เปิดผ่าน HTTPS การดาวน์โหลดดังกล่าวไม่ได้รับการปกป้องจากการโจรกรรมข้อมูลประจำตัวอันเป็นผลมาจากการควบคุมปริมาณการรับส่งข้อมูล แต่เนื่องจากการดาวน์โหลดเหล่านี้เกิดขึ้นเมื่อเปลี่ยนหน้าที่ผู้ใช้เปิดผ่าน HTTPS จึงอาจเกิดความประทับใจที่ผิดพลาดเกี่ยวกับความปลอดภัยได้ หากมีการพยายามโหลดข้อมูลดังกล่าว ผู้ใช้จะได้รับคำเตือนให้ปลดล็อกได้หากต้องการ
นอกจากนี้ การดาวน์โหลดไฟล์จาก iframes ที่แยกออกมาซึ่งไม่ได้ระบุแอตทริบิวต์ allow-downloads อย่างชัดแจ้งในตอนนี้ จะถูกห้ามและจะถูกบล็อกโดยไม่แจ้ง
การเปลี่ยนแปลงที่สำคัญอีกประการหนึ่งคือ iปรับปรุงการใช้งานกลไก SmartBlockออกแบบมาเพื่อแก้ปัญหาในเว็บไซต์ที่เกิดจากการบล็อกสคริปต์ภายนอกในโหมดการท่องเว็บแบบส่วนตัวหรือโดยการเปิดใช้งานการบล็อกขั้นสูงของเนื้อหาที่ไม่ต้องการ (เข้มงวด)
SmartBlock จะแทนที่สคริปต์ที่ใช้สำหรับการติดตามด้วย stub โดยอัตโนมัติเพื่อให้แน่ใจว่าการโหลดไซต์เหมาะสม มีการจัดเตรียม Stubs สำหรับสคริปต์ติดตามผู้ใช้ยอดนิยมบางตัวใน Disconnect เวอร์ชันใหม่นี้รวมถึงการบล็อกแบบปรับได้ของสคริปต์ Google Analytics, สคริปต์เครือข่ายโฆษณาของ Google และวิดเจ็ตบริการ Optimizely, Criteo และ Amazon TAM
ในการเรียกดูแบบส่วนตัวและการบล็อกโหมดเนื้อหาที่ไม่ต้องการ (เข้มงวด) อย่างเข้มงวด การป้องกันเพิ่มเติมของส่วนหัว HTTP "ผู้อ้างอิง" จะเปิดใช้งาน
สำหรับ Windows มีการรองรับการดาวน์โหลดแท็บหน่วยความจำอัตโนมัติ หากระดับของหน่วยความจำว่างในระบบถึงค่าที่ต่ำมาก ขั้นแรกให้ดาวน์โหลดแท็บที่ใช้หน่วยความจำมากที่สุดซึ่งผู้ใช้ไม่ได้เข้าถึงเป็นเวลานาน เมื่อคุณเปลี่ยนไปใช้แท็บที่ดาวน์โหลด เนื้อหาจะถูกโหลดซ้ำโดยอัตโนมัติ
บน Linux สัญญาว่าจะเพิ่มฟังก์ชันการทำงานที่ระบุในเวอร์ชันถัดไป
จากการเปลี่ยนแปลงอื่น ๆ ที่โดดเด่น ของเวอร์ชันใหม่นี้:
- รูปแบบแผงดาวน์โหลดได้รับการปรับให้เข้ากับรูปแบบภาพทั่วไปของ Firefox
- ในโหมดกะทัดรัด การเยื้องระหว่างรายการเมนูหลัก เมนูเสริม บุ๊กมาร์ก และประวัติการเรียกดูจะลดลง
- เพิ่ม SHA-256 ลงในจำนวนอัลกอริทึมที่ใช้จัดระเบียบการรับรองความถูกต้องได้ (การตรวจสอบสิทธิ์ HTTP) (ก่อนหน้านี้รองรับเฉพาะ MD5)
- ปิดใช้งานโดยการเข้ารหัส TLS เริ่มต้นที่ใช้อัลกอริทึม 3DES ตัวอย่างเช่น ชุดการเข้ารหัส TLS_RSA_WITH_3DES_EDE_CBC_SHA ไวต่อการโจมตี Sweet32
- การกลับมาของการสนับสนุน 3DES สามารถทำได้โดยได้รับอนุญาตอย่างชัดแจ้งในการตั้งค่าเวอร์ชันเก่าของ TLS
- บนแพลตฟอร์ม macOS ปัญหาการสูญเสียเซสชันเมื่อ Firefox เริ่มต้นจากไฟล์ ".dmg" ที่ต่อเชื่อมได้รับการแก้ไขแล้ว
จะติดตั้ง Firefox 93 เวอร์ชันใหม่บน Linux ได้อย่างไร?
ผู้ใช้ Ubuntu, Linux Mint หรืออนุพันธ์อื่น ๆ ของ Ubuntu, พวกเขาสามารถติดตั้งหรืออัปเดตเป็นเวอร์ชันใหม่นี้ได้โดยใช้ PPA ของเบราว์เซอร์
สิ่งนี้สามารถเพิ่มลงในระบบได้โดยการเปิดเทอร์มินัลและดำเนินการคำสั่งต่อไปนี้:
sudo add-apt-repository ppa:ubuntu-mozilla-security/ppa -y
sudo apt-get update
เสร็จแล้ว ตอนนี้พวกเขาต้องติดตั้งด้วย:
sudo apt install firefox
สำหรับผู้ใช้ Arch Linux และอนุพันธ์ เพียงแค่เรียกใช้ในเทอร์มินัล:
sudo pacman -S firefox
ตอนนี้สำหรับผู้ที่เป็นผู้ใช้ Fedora หรือการแจกจ่ายอื่น ๆ ที่ได้มาจาก:
sudo dnf install firefox
ในที่สุด หากเป็นผู้ใช้ openSUSEพวกเขาสามารถพึ่งพาที่เก็บข้อมูลของชุมชนซึ่งสามารถเพิ่ม Mozilla ลงในระบบได้
สามารถทำได้ด้วยเทอร์มินัลและอยู่ในนั้นโดยพิมพ์:
su -
zypper ar -f http://download.opensuse.org/repositories/mozilla/openSUSE_Leap_15.1/ mozilla
zypper ref
zypper dup --from mozilla
ไปยัง ลีนุกซ์อื่น ๆ ทั้งหมดสามารถดาวน์โหลดแพ็คเกจไบนารีได้ จาก ลิงค์ต่อไปนี้